Lima, the capital city of Peru, is a bustling metropolis that never sleeps. It is situated on the Pacific coast, which entices tourists with its alluring beaches, delectable cuisine, and rich cultural heritage. Lima is a city that has something for everyone, from sprawling plazas and world-class museums to popular bars and restaurants. It is also a place where the nightlife is vibrant and beckoning. Among the many after-dark attractions, dance bars in Lima are particularly popular.

Dance bars are an intrinsic part of Lima’s nightlife. These vibrant hotspots feature lively music, dancing, and plenty of alcohol. They are often marked by bright neon lights and loud music, with people spilling out onto the streets. The concept of dance bars is not new to Lima, and these establishments have been around for generations. The popularity of dance bars in Lima is due to the unique cultural fusion that exists in the city. It is a melting pot of Spanish, African, and indigenous cultures, and the blend of these cultures is evident in the eclectic music, dances, and drinks that characterize Lima’s nightlife.

Dance bars in Lima are where people go to let their hair down and have fun. There is something about the energy and passion of the music that gets people moving. Whether it’s salsa, merengue, or reggaeton, the music is infectious and has a way of uniting people. Local Peruvians and tourists alike flock to the most popular dance bars in Lima to enjoy a night of dancing and socializing.

The history of dance bars in Lima is intertwined with that of the city itself. They first emerged in the 19th century along with the rise of the entertainment industry. Theaters, cabarets, and dance halls were all the rage, and dance bars took their place in the nightlife scene. In the 20th century, dance bars evolved to reflect the changing tastes of the people. They became more inclusive and began to feature more diverse music and dance styles. Today, dance bars in Lima continue to evolve, and they remain an essential part of the city’s cultural identity.

Famous Clubs and Bars in Lima

Some of the most famous Dance Bars in Lima include “Gotica,’ “Bizarro,’ “Ayahuasca,’ and “Picas.’ These bars are famous for their electrifying atmosphere, music, food, and drinks. Among them, “Gotica and Bizarro’ are famous for their live performances, where famous artists perform live on occasions. “Ayahuasca’ is famous for its Peruvian delicacies and handcrafted cocktails, and “Picas’ is famous for Latino Music that will take you to the heights of the evening’s energy.
